|
Sudan feature articles----- Sudan scene
Sudan, as the largest country in Africa, with her unique style and culture, red soil, the occasional dust storms struck, alternative urban landscape and cultural customs, etc., as we most vividly show the other side views of nature, the closer this land, you will find more and more of her unique beauty.
|